Tell us about your volunteer experience?
I liked the experience of travelling to a foreign country without being “just another tourist”. Staying in one place for several weeks and “going to work” every day allowed me to connect more with the place and the community. A more detailed account of my experiences can be found at http://www.connyinindia.blogspot.com
What do you think is the best aspect of the program?
The support staff of the SARAH program is truly wonderful and very dedicated!
